Hello all, this is my first post so forgive me if it’s in the wrong place etc.

I have recently installed a second Radeon HD 7870 in my system to Crossfire, all seamed ok, updated drivers to the latest CC 14.4 enabled Crossfire and then proceeded to start BF4
in windowed mode the game worked fine but as soon as I put to full screen the screen went blank (I understand that the crossfire is only active in full screen) and within 10 - 15 seconds the pc rebooted.

My system spec is below:

Motherboard: GIGABYTE GA-990FXA-UD3
Processor: AMD FX-8350 Small OC to 4500
RAM: 32Gb 4 x 8gb G.SKRILL Ripjaws 1866 MHz CL10 DDR3
Graphics: 2 x XFX DD Radeon HD 7870 GHz Edition (Tahiti LE) 2Gb GDDR5
Cooling: Corsair Hydro H60 V2 Water Cooling CPU Cooler
Hard Drive: Mushkin Chronos Green 240 Gb SSD
PSU: 850w Corsair TX850 V3 80Plus Bronze Power Supply
Case: NZXT Phantom 410 White Midi Tower Window Gaming Case
Keyboard: Logitech G110 Gaming Keyboard
Mouse: Zalman ZM-GM1
Monitor: AOC G2460p LED @ 144Hz

I have tried another PSU 730w outside of the pc to just power the cards but the same problem occurs, and I was under the impression that the 850w that I have should be powerful enough ?

And I really don't want to go buy another PSU until I’m 99.9% sure this is the issue.

An update on this, when i set my refresh rate from 60hz - 110Hz it works, above that or back to 144hz and it crashes ? with a blank screen then reboot
